Durkee Hill
Durkee Hill is a peak in Town of Southbury, Naugatuck Valley Planning Region, Connecticut and has an elevation of 420 feet. Durkee Hill is situated nearby to the locality Heritage Village, as well as near the hamlet Cedar Land.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Heritage Village
Locality
Heritage Village is a census-designated place in the town of Southbury in New Haven County, Connecticut, United States. The population was 3,736 at the 2010 census.
Southbury

Southbury is a town in western New Haven County, Connecticut, United States. It is north of Oxford and Newtown, and east of Brookfield. Its population was 19,879 at the 2020 census.
